Output 231bf528c03a025b94cf80b76da3b97ea2256ce3140983f3234ff60c5a7157e7:0

value
605730
script pubkey
OP_0 OP_PUSHBYTES_20 305896ffbf422abcc97455d14f2e9618589076be
address
bc1qxpvfdlalgg4tejt52hg57t5krpvfqa47zjy5xl
transaction
231bf528c03a025b94cf80b76da3b97ea2256ce3140983f3234ff60c5a7157e7
confirmations
173346
spent
true